> Issues  with  Adding and Removing Guarantors for a loan account

> Steps to reproduce:
> 1. Create a loan product(Principal:1, interest rate:1% per month, repaid 
> every one month, number of repayments;12) with two guarantors self and 
> external:
>In Loan  product: check 'Place Guarantee Funds on-hold'
>Mandatory guarantee 40%
>Minimum guarantee from own funds: 20%
>Minimum guarantee from guarantor funds: 20%
> 2. Create a loan account for a client with  this  product. Just submit it.  
> Don't approve it.
> 3. Add two guarantors self and external with guarantee of 2000 each.(Each 
> guarantor should  have savings account  with balance at least 200)
> 4. Approve and  Disburse the  loan.
> 5. After Disbursal, Add 2nd 'Self' guarantor (self guarantor should have two 
> savings accounts).
> 6. Remove first self guarantor which had been added before loan approval.
> 7. Withdraw all the money from 2nd self guarantor.
> >>Here, the application allows the 7th step, which it shouldn't be as 
> >>repayments haven't done yet. 
> Another issue is, consider there are only two guarantors self and external.
> Let's client make all the repayments. Now, both self and external guarantors  
> can withdraw  even their minimum guarantee amount. After their withdrawal, we 
> can undo all the repayments.
> Expected Result: Undoing of repayments should not be allowed for the loan 
> account having guarantors.
